Исключение синтаксического анализа Android Android - PullRequest
1 голос
/ 23 декабря 2011

Я пытаюсь проанализировать XML-файл из Интернета.

Я получаю первые несколько элементов, и это нормально, но затем в описании 1 значение содержит португальские символы, которые выдают следующую ошибку ...

12-23 10:24:22.529: I/System.out(10924): XML Pasing Excpetion = org.apache.harmony.xml.ExpatParser$ParseException: At line 2, column 543: not well-formed (invalid token)

Точки ошибкина «ó» характер от слова «memórias» (воспоминания).Я читал здесь об изменении типа кодирования, но это, похоже, не влияет на значения.

Как я могу обойти это?Кстати, я не имею никакого контроля над XML-файлом.

Если вы можете и хотите попробовать: вот ссылка на xml: http://feeds.feedburner.com/rc-cadernetadecromos?format=xml

1 Ответ

1 голос
/ 23 декабря 2011

Пожалуйста, смотрите ссылку ниже, я думаю, что это поможет вам ...

http://www.anddev.org/novice-tutorials-f8/how-to-prase-xml-when-the-encoding-is-not-utf8-t7564.html

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...